“…The literature has speculated that leaders and managers will assume roles as teachers (Cohen and Tichy, 1998;Senge, 1990aSenge, , 1990b, coaches (Bartlett and Ghoshal, 1997;Conger, 1993;Evered and Selman, 1989;Marsh, 1992;McGill and Slocum, 1998;Slater and Narver, 1995), educators (Antonioni, 1994), developers (Boydell and Leary, 1994;Hyman and Cunningham, 1998), facilitators (Weaver and Farrell, 1997), leaders of learning (Argyris, 1993) and strategic learning managers (Larsen, 1997).…”
